AVX’s space-level BME X7R MLCCs are now NASA approved
AVX has revealed that it is the first, and currently only, company to be recognised as a qualified supplier of space-level BME (Base Metal Electrode) X7R dielectric MLCCs for use in aerospace designs and US military applications under the National Aeronautics and Space Administration’s (NASA’s) S-311-P-838 specification.

Wireless systems improve aircraft weighting
All aircraft gain weight over time and as such, it is vital to accurately weigh an aircraft. This is particularly the case in larger aeroplanes, with paint applied, painting and not stripping, configuration changes and cabin equipment modifications. On smaller crafts, such as lighter planes and helicopters, additional equipment such as cameras and communications apparatus will also add to the weight, as may certain repairs.
NASA works to improve solar electric propulsion
NASA has selected Aerojet Rocketdyne of Redmond, Washington, to design and develop an advanced electric propulsion system that will significantly advance the nation's commercial space capabilities and enable deep space exploration missions, including the robotic portion of NASA’s Asteroid Redirect Mission (ARM) and its Journey to Mars.

Microsemi enhances radiation-tolerant space product portfolio
Microsemi Corporation has announced a recent member of its high-reliability space product portfolio, the LX7710 radiation-tolerant diode array. The LX7710 is the industry’s first integrated solution of its kind offering eight diode pair channels designed specifically for satellites and other space applications.
